Subject: Key rotation — Feedsworth validator

Hi,

As part of the quarterly credential cycle, we rotated the internal API key used by Feedsworth, our podcast feed validator, to reach the Canonix metadata service. The old key was revoked this morning and all staging jobs have been re-verified. No scope changes; read-only access remains. Please confirm the audit entry on your end. The new key for the review environment is below.

app token of kagap-tafog = vxb7-1L6kA2y

Ticket — missed pick-up, loaned exhibition pieces. The Varnish & Vane courier did not arrive Friday for the three crated textile pieces on loan to the Quillbrook Arts Centre. Crates remain sealed in the ground-floor store. A replacement run is booked for Tuesday morning; please have the loan paperwork ready. The courier hand-over instruction follows below.

dispatch memo: the istwyn norwyn courier leaves the lamael kaswyn briwyn tamix jorael gorix zoreth holir ledger at gate 3079 under passcode 677723

## Runbook — Hoppervale Queue Autoscaler

If consumers are lagging, check the autoscaler before blaming the workers. Hoppervale scales on queue depth per partition, sampled every 30 seconds, with a cooldown so it won't flap during bursty releases. During a release window you'll usually want to pin the minimum replica count one notch higher — the scaler is slow to react right after a deploy because metrics reset. Scaling decisions are driven entirely by the thresholds below, so verify them before the rollout.

service settings:
[sorys]
port = 8000
team = eliius
host = sorys.novacstack.example
region = south-3
access_code = ac_f66665
timeout_ms = 250

Quick one for the security review: if the service account behind the InkPress PDF invoice renderer gets locked (usually after three failed cert renewals), don't just reset it — that orphans the render queue. Instead, log into the Fennwick admin console, suspend the worker pool, and trigger the recovery flow from the ops panel. The flow asks two challenge questions, then prompts for the account's recovery passphrase. Keep the pool suspended until the renderer confirms a clean handshake. The passphrase you'll need is the one directly below.

unlock words, fawig-bagef: olidor-holir-istox-holath-tamys-quenion-giliel